French catering firm Elior acquires MegaBite, CR Caterers

French catering services provider Elior Group said on Monday it has struck two acquisitions in India as part of its strategy to expand in emerging markets.

Elior fully acquired Bangalore-based MegaBite Food Services and purchased a majority stake in Chennai’s CR Caterers India Pvt Ltd (CRCL), the company said in a statement. It didn’t give financial details of the deals.

VCCircle had first reported in July that the French industrial catering giant, which competes with compatriot Sodexo and Britain’s Compass Group, was looking to acquire CR Caterers.

In fact, at one point it looked like Compass Group would outbid Elior for CR Caterers but the French firm eventually sealed the deal.

“India is one of the most promising markets with significant growth potential and a very fragmented profile. The combined acquisitions of MegaBite and CRCL will position the Group among the top three contract caterers in the Indian market,” said Philippe Salle, Elior Group chairman and CEO. Expansion into emerging markets is one of the company’s objectives of its 2016-2020 strategic plan, he said.

Elior said its new India unit will now serve 135,000 meals per a day with over 3,500 employees.

MegaBite is the top player in premium corporate catering in Bangalore. It was founded in 2005 by three ex-hoteliers and employs about 850 people. It operates a central kitchen in Bangalore and provides 28,000 meals each day in Bangalore and 1,800 meals daily in Mumbai. Its customers include Cisco, Microsoft, Google, McKinsey and Shell. 

CRCL is the largest industrial catering company in South India and the fourth-largest catering company in India, according to Elior. It employs 2,650 people and serves over 100,000 meals each day. 

Incorporated in 2010 by C Ramachandran, CRCL serves over 75 clients in three sectors—industry, education and healthcare. Its clients include Daimler, Pfizer, MRF, Vellore Institute of Technology, Larsen & Toubro, Ashok Leyland, Panasonic and Hindustan Motors. The company posted net sales of Rs 109 crore in 2014-15.

Elior’s Salle said food offering is a critical employee value proposition in an increasingly competitive and changing work space. “The awareness is still nascent in India and we believe that we are in the right place at the right time with the right partnerships. Both MegaBite and CRCL are premium top contract catering companies whose values are aligned with those of Elior Group,” he said.

The transactions are likely to close within the next 90 days, subject to customary closing conditions.
